You should have a firm understanding of what to expect both before and after the procedure:
- Before Facelift Surgery
You should thoroughly discuss any questions, concerns, and reservations you have surrounding your surgery with your cosmetic surgeon. The more information that you have, the more at ease you will feel. Ask questions regarding what kind of results you can expect, how long the surgery will take, what the recovery will be like, and if there are any special considerations that should be made because of your medical history. Learn if there are any lifestyle changes that you need to make before surgery, such as giving up smoking. Your cosmetic surgeon will likely provide you with a list of instructions of things to do before your surgery, so be sure to follow this list closely.
- After Facelift Surgery
You will likely be tender and mildly uncomfortable in the first few days after surgery, but any intense pain is not normal. If your cosmetic surgeon has prescribed pain killers, use them as needed to control discomfort. You will have some swelling and bruising, but these will decrease in time. You’ll have dressings that should be removed about two days after your surgery. You should take it easy for two to three weeks following surgery to allow your body time to heal.
